Braid top on XBox live after just one week


Braid has only been out for less than a week, five days to be exact, and it is already receiving universal acclaim by gamers and reviewers alike, despite its controversial $15 price tag.

But, to a lot of people's surprise, the game exceeded most expectations. According to the official Braid blog, the game is now "the highest rated game" for XBox Live, with a 92/100 from both Metacritic and GameRankings. The blog also mentions that the wildly popular and addicting Geometry Wars 2 is second highest, with a 90/100.

But, as if that wasn't enough, Braid is in the 10th highest ranked game for the 360 on Metacritic, among the ranks of such amazing titles as GTA4, Bioshock, Gears of War, Oblivion, and Rock Band. The blog jokingly says that if they get one more point on the Metacritic rating, they will jump to 8th, surpassing Guitar Hero 2 and Rock Band.



vgcharts has also reported that the game has sold an astonishing 28,500 units in three days. It has beat out Rez HD in opening weekend sales by 3,000 units.

Bafta confirms dates, venue and categories for its british academy video games awards and calls for entries and shortlisters


The British Academy confirmed today that the next British Academy Video Games Awards will be staged at the London Hilton on Park Lane, on March 10 2009. It also confirmed the categories and extended deadlines as well as launching a new initiative to further the profile and understanding of video games as a creative art form.

Commenting on the new time of year for the Awards, Chairman of the Academy’s Games committee, Ray Maguire said: “After extensive industry consultation, it was agreed that March would be the best time for the Awards, enabling the industry to enter all the major releases of the year.”

There are 13 awards categories Action & Adventure, Artistic Achievement, Best Game, Casual, Gameplay, Multiplayer, Original Score, Sports, Strategy, Story & Character, Technical Achievement, Use of Audio and a new Handheld category which includes games for mobiles phones, Sony PSP, Nintendo DS and Nintendo GBA.

Other prizes on the night will include the prestigious Fellowship which is the highest accolade the Academy can bestow on an individual for outstanding achievement and contribution to the industry through a body of work; the BAFTA Ones To Watch Award in association with Dare To Be Digital which recognises new talent; and another Gift of the Academy Prize for games or gaming technology worthy of special recognition.

While the games will be judged by industry experts and not the gaming public, part of the Academy’s charitable remit is to promote and champion games as an art form and that means showcasing the games being considered for BAFTA consideration to as wide an audience as possible. To achieve this, BAFTA is encouraging developers & publishers to support individual entries with short films that contain footage about the making of the game. These will be posted on both the BAFTA website as well as general games websites, to raise awareness of all the titles being considered for this year's Awards, and to promote a wider understanding of games development. Commenting on this new initiative, Maguire said: “We are keen to see the new filmed support material be developed by each nominee, as this is the sort of initiative that helps the wider world understand that the creation and development of video games is an art form, often with teams of hundreds of people and budgets on a par with feature films.”

BAFTA’s role and charitable remit is to support, develop and promote the art forms of the moving image by identifying and rewarding excellence, inspiring practitioners and benefitting the public. It focuses attention on the highest achievements in video games released in the UK each year in order to motivate and inspire those who make them and to educate and develop the tastes of those who play them. Ray Maguire commented on the unique nature of the Awards: “One of the many strengths of the British Academy Video Games Awards is that the focus is on creativity and innovation as opposed to a simple measure of commercial success. This enables niche but highly creative work to be recognised and rewarded.”

Voting in the Awards entails two stages; the first vote involves qualified industry professionals and BAFTA games members. Their top votes comprise the shortlist for the category juries. Potential first stage voters (shortlisters) are invited to register their interest by emailing the Games Awards officer Kelly Smith at kellys@bafta.org

The highest-scoring titles go to individual category juries that are chaired by a member of the BAFTA video games committee. BAFTA juries judge the shortlisted titles and decide on the nominated games and winners. The nominations will be announced on 10 February and the winners unveiled on Tuesday 10 March at the British Academy Video Games Awards.

Entry forms detailing the deadlines - along with information on how to become an industry shortlister - are available now from the BAFTA website www.bafta.org/games. The entry deadline is 10 October 2008.

Puzzle Adventure - The Lost Case of Sherlock Holmes on Mac and PC


Puzzle Adventure/Hidden Object Casual Game Includes 16 Original Cases to Solve

London, 12. August 1900: The mysterious disappearance of the Zouch Emerald shocks London: The precious emerald of Lady Ashby de la Zouch has been stolen by an unknown thief. The good people of London should not be worried about the capture of this thief for Sherlock Holmes alongside his trusty comrade Dr. Watson will start their investigations in “The Lost Case of Sherlock Holmes“….

The most famous legends of criminalist history, Sherlock Holmes and his loyal companion Dr. Watson, to bring you 16 mysterious cases with the right amount of intuition and ice-cold logic. Players will find in this whodunit casual computer game of theft, espionage and murder –that no case is left unsolved, and no criminal is getting away with his or her deeds.

The Lost Cases of Sherlock Holmes is the first computer game officially licensed by the Conan Doyle Estate. It features familiar personalities including Sherlock Holmes, Watson, Mycroft, Inspector Lestrade and more than 100 historical characters that will launch players into the world of the eccentric and famous detective. For each of the 16 individual cases, an overall storyline is revealed and a list of potential suspects is whittled down until the perpetrator is ultimately exposed.



In each case, set in Victorian London, players encounter the following puzzles: a hidden object puzzle, Sudoku, find the difference puzzle, and a picture memory game. There are also additional puzzles and mini-games such as anagrams, cryptograms and jigsaw memory games, which are available at various levels. Legacy has gone to great lengths to insure that the puzzles and mini-games are relevant to the period and storyline of the game as the player journeys from locales such as the British Museum, Big Ben, Kew Gardens, the Royal Theater and others in search of clues that are then evaluated back at 221b Baker Street.

Smugglers 4: A New Space-Trading Game for Windows


Niels Bauer Games has released Smugglers 4, a turn-based science fiction space trading game for Windows. Before starting the Smugglers 4 adventure, you choose to be a greedy trader, an ambitious bounty hunter, a ruthless pirate, or other denizen of space. You have complete control over your life, from managing the actions of your crew, to boarding enemy ships and taking over their fleets, and using these captured ships to conquer entire star systems.

The flaw with most space trading games is the painfully long time that players must wait while they fly to a distant star system or planet, with much of the game's fun being sucked into the vacuum of space during the seemingly endless flight. Smugglers 4, by contrast, is a turn-based game, and it takes only seconds to arrive at a destination on the other side of the galaxy.

Smugglers 4 is fun to play, and fun to replay. Players' decisions directly affect life on your ship, in your star system, and across the galaxy. Each time you start a new game, you'll enjoy a completely different experience, with new challenges, and different results. Smugglers 4 simply cannot get old because it is completely different each time you play.

You can earn money through trading, pirating, or by fulfilling missions. And as you grow in your career, you earn awards and medals. With financial and personal growth come the additional resources and skills to buy new ships and upgrade your equipment. Smugglers 4's open-ended gameplay offers virtually limitless opportunities, and your actions will ultimately have an impact on a galactic scale.

There are 24 star systems with 75 planets. The professionally crafted planet art adds to the enjoyment of the game. There are four different factions, with different ship designs and different uniforms. There is a wide range of ships, each with unique weaponry and defense systems.

Smugglers 4's enhanced non-linear war and campaign system provides new ways to influence your battles. The program's unique text engine provides an enormous variety of story lines and mission descriptions, and more than 10,000 different descriptions of your battles and outcomes. Smugglers 4 is family friendly, and is fun for children, adults, and seniors. Smugglers 4 may also be enjoyed by the visually impaired. Using the program's special mode and a standard third-party screen reader, Smugglers 4 can be enjoyed by people who cannot see the screens well enough to use the standard mouse or keyboard controls.

Halo 3 picks up prestigious Edge Award

Bungie beats Nintendo and Rockstar to scoop gong

Edge – the respected videogames magazine and website, has awarded Halo 3 the prestigious Edge Award for Innovation at this year’s Edinburgh Interactive Festival.

Now in its fourth year, Edge hands out the accolade to the title released in the last 12 months that does most to further the creative culture of gaming – marking out new directions for the form.

This year’s award was a closely fought affair, with Bungie proving victorious in a shortlist that also included Grand Theft Auto IV, Portal, Rock Band, Super Mario Galaxy and Wii Fit.

Edge steeped particular praise on the integration and coherence of Halo 3’s online content, demonstrating an unparalleled understanding of the potential for online console play. Judges believed the Halo 3 stats and communities found on Bungie.net provided life for the game – even when the console was switched off.

Alex Wiltshire is Deputy Editor of Edge:

“Halo 3, just as Halo 2 did before it, presents a roadmap for the way online will be integrated into videogames in the coming years. The game has been incredibly successful and attracted millions of fans, but we shouldn’t overlook all of the ideas that are present in the game, and the remarkably robust manner in which they are presented, Bungie deserved to be credited for their achievements, as they will help shape the future of online games.”

Wii Survival Horror game Cursed Mountain


Sproing Interactive, Vienna, today announced that is currently developing the Wii Survival Horror game Cursed Mountain for, and together with, Deep Silver. The player takes on the role of a fearless mountaineer as he climbs into the Himalayas on a quest to find his lost brother. As he ascends the mountain, he encounters an ancient curse: the souls of the people who died in that region are stuck in limbo, caught in the Shadow World. Deep Silver announced the first details of the upcoming Wii hit title Cursed Mountain on July 31st.

“Aside from the challenge to develop an innovative title with spectacular levels and new controls, the focus in Cursed Mountain is the overwhelming environment of the Himalayas,” said Harald Riegler, CEO of Sproing. “It is really important to us that the player experiences nature’s powers as realistically as possible, and that the game’s viewing distance allows the player to see the monumental landscapes at all times. We are also going to great lengths to make the dead souls look as convincing as possible in order to deliver the level of immersion necessary for really effective and believable survival horror.”

To deliver on these goals, the Sproing team relies on its proprietary “Athena” game engine, which is rendering the Himalayas on Wii at a quality never seen before. The engine highlights of “Athena” include amongst others, HDR-Rendering, shader simulations developed especially for Wii in order to display ice, heat and water (realistic reflections and refractions), an ultra-fast particle system for amazing snow storms, soft particles for realistic fog and smoke, depth of field, motion blur, dynamic soft shadows, spherical harmonics lighting, as well as a high performance level-of-detail and streaming system in order to provide long viewing distance of the entire surrounding. In order to create an exciting atmosphere when battling the ghosts, the game employs a number of custom-created special effects such as the shader simulations as well as a newly developed post-processing framework. “Our engine technology really takes the Wii hardware to its limits and Wii gamers can really look forward to a heart-stopping, and breath-taking world that comes alive with this title,” said Gerhard Seiler, Technical Director of Sproing.

Cursed Mountain will be released worldwide for Wii in 2009.

Stores extend hours for Madden video game


A wave of "Madden" mania came over local fans today as they went shopping in the wee hours of the morning to get their hands on the latest edition of their favourite video game.

The mega-selling Electronic Arts football video game is celebrating its 20th anniversary edition, the longest-running franchise of any sports video games, and the biggest buzz.

Circuit City's Newark, Del., store was open at 6 a.m. as Philadelphia Eagles cheerleaders welcomed shoppers.

Up until 8 a.m., the cheerleaders judged customers' "end zone dances." And from noon to 3 p.m., gamers participated in a "Madden NFL 09" gaming tournament.

Seven GameStop stores in Chester County reopened at 10 p.m. Monday, one hour after closing. GameStop sold the "Madden NFL 09" video game Monday but only gave customers a receipt. Between 12:01 and 1 this morning, those customers came back and were handed their games.

Jon Trivuno, who works at the Brandywine Square GameStop in East Caln, said the store had sold about 200 games by the early afternoon Monday.

"It's people who have followed it since it came out," Trivuno said.

The store had planned to play a "Madden" demo from 10 to midnight Monday to make the event more fun for the crowd, Trivuno said.

Likewise, GameStop in Whiteland Towne Center in West Whiteland reopened at 10 p.m.

"'Madden' is always big," said Alex, a store employee who did not want to disclose his last name.

If customers had to wait until midnight to purchase the game, "we probably wouldn't get out of here until 3," Alex said.

With popular games like "Madden" and "Halo," there is usually a big turnout, Alex said

The employee said the store was planning to have pizza and drinks from 10 to midnight to keep customers happy.

The West Whiteland and East Caln stores were among 3,000 GameStop locations to host "Madden Mania."

Wal-Mart Super Center in the West Sadsbury Commons was ready with extra floor staff and cashiers at 12:01 a.m.

Department manager Brenda Moran made sure of it.

"I e-mailed my overnight manger and told her to be prepared with an extra cashier and extra person to hand out the games," Moran said.

"Madden" is generally the biggest video game launch of the year, Moran said.

Headquartered in Grapevine, Texas, GameStop launched "Madden NFL 09" with tournaments, tailgate events and a variety of contests. The company operates 5,453 retail stores in 16 countries worldwide.

Target, which has been open at midnight for past "Madde"n launches, did not do so today, said Joshua Thomas, corporate spokesman at the chain's Minneapolis headquarters.

20th-anniversary 'Madden NFL' is better than ever

When Electronic Arts announced the retired Brett Favre as its 20th anniversary cover boy, it looked like the notorious "Madden" curse — which had mangled the careers of Michael Vick, Donovan McNabb and Shaun Alexander — was finally broken.

But when Favre decided to play again and was traded from the Packers to the New York Jets, it looked like the Curse simply reversed onto EA itself.

By the time the dust had settled, "Madden" (EA Sports, for the Xbox 360, PlayStation 3, $59.99; Wii, $49.99; PlayStation 2, PlayStation Portable, $39.99; Nintendo DS, $29.99), the mega-selling football video-game franchise's latest installment was too far into production to switch Favre's wardrobe. You'll be able to download rosters that feature Favre as Jets quarterback, and Gang Green diehards will be able to download a fresh "Madden" cover that puts the superstar in a New York uniform.

About ROMANCE OF THE THREE KINGDOMS XI
From legendary video game producer Kou Shibusawa comes his next historical simulation masterpiece! Rediscover an ancient civilization with an explosive history in this most stunning edition of Romance of the Three Kingdoms to date. Set during the end of the Han Dynasty and the 2nd and 3rd centuries A.D., RTK XI presents the most visually captivating evolution ever seen in the history of the series. Featuring an artistic style evocative of classical Chinese ink-paintings, and with debates and duels now rendered in real-time 3D animation, RTK XI pushes the boundaries and blurs the line between video games and art in this stunning recreation of the mood and feel of ancient China.

Players will need to dig deep within to prove themselves adept at both the military and political arts in order to bring China under one rule. Domestic affairs, diplomacy and warfare are all conducted on a single vast 3D relief map, dramatically bringing to life the epic scale of the adventure that lies before them.

As the ruler of a kingdom, each player will have complete control over their territories. More than 40 base commands give players the power to govern cities, manage their personnel, practice diplomacy, and much more. Complete freedom to develop markets, shipyards, outposts, forts and military units expand on the already substantial benchmarks established by previous editions of the series. Finally, players will watch the era come to life through the unique individual personalities of more than 780 officers and supporting characters that they will meet and interact with while engaged in one of RTK XI's eight gripping scenarios

For improved control over each military campaign, RTK XI's turn-based game play allows the player to plan their movements without undue time constraints, and then execute their battle tactics when ready. RTK XI also introduces an entirely new system for researching military techniques, as well as an Advanced Tactics System that allows players to drive or lure enemies into devastating ambushes. Skilled players will be able to link together tactics for maximum damage.

Mount & Blade Launches the Final Beta


Take a Final Look at Paradox's Upcoming Title Before the Full Release

Paradox Interactive today announced the opening of the final beta, version 0.960, for their upcoming PC medieval, action-RPG title, Mount & Blade. Mount & Blade will be released in North America on September 16th and in Europe on September 19, 2008. To sign-up for the beta, please visit http://www.gamespot.com/event/codes/mount-and-blade/. The beta period will be open for two weeks, closing on August 25th.

Mount & Blade is a single-player, third or first-person action/role-playing game with a focus on medieval combat. Developed by the Turkish development house TaleWorlds Entertainment, the BETA version of the game has received acclaim worldwide from gamers impressed by the game’s realistic horseback combat, luscious graphics, and open-world sandbox gameplay. The latter enables players to roam the map freely in a medieval world that offers activities ranging from hunting down bandits, to trading for profit in the game's complex economic system, to becoming a commander and taking part in the wars, with the ultimate goal of becoming a great lord of the realm.

Sony's maze game a tribute to Escher on PlayStationPortable PSP


For more than half a century, the works of Dutch artist MC Escher have at once perplexed and entertained people, using a two-dimensional medium to create impossible three-dimensional scenarios.

The quirky works, finely detailed thanks to Escher's background in architecture, bridged the gap between art and puzzle.
Escher's works were ground-breaking in their nature because they turned perspective on its head.

It seems only fitting that one of the latest releases by Sony Computer Entertainment for the PlayStation Portable should be equally innovative.

Echochrome owes its legacy to Escher's work, taking his style from the printed page to the interactive environment of the portable games system.

As with its predecessors, Echochrome is disarmingly simple: the player guides a mannequin through a series of mazes based on line drawings.

Where the latest games feature ever more complicated and lush graphics, Echochrome is little more than black-and-white line drawings in which the complexity is limited to the design of the maze. The challenge is the mazes' three-dimensional drawings of stairs, passages, gaps, holes and launching pads.

As the game begins, the mannequins start walking and the player must rotate the picture, so a path is created.

For instance, the player may be walking along a plank towards a gap. By rotating the image and obscuring the gap with a nearby column, you can guide the mannequin to walk straight through. Holes must be aligned, so the player falls through to another level below. As you move through the game, more levels are achieved and more mannequins are added to the confusion.

Like Sudoku, Echochrome is not for everyone. But for those who get it, it may be impossible to put down. It is a delightful tribute to Escher's legacy.
